The 'Appassite' in the name signifies a special winemaking technique where the grapes are partially dried before pressing. This appassimento process concentrates the natural sugars and flavors within the grapes, resulting in a wine with remarkable depth and complexity. The Villa Portici winery, with its roots dating back to 1895, understands the nuances of this method, expertly crafting a Fiano that is both elegant and expressive.

Upon pouring, you'll be greeted by a pale golden hue, hinting at the treasures within. The aroma is an inviting bouquet of sun-ripened citrus fruits like lemon and grapefruit, intertwined with delicate floral notes of acacia and a subtle hint of Mediterranean herbs. There's also a distinct minerality, a testament to the volcanic soils that characterize the Terre Siciliane region.

The first sip is a revelation. The wine is wonderfully dry, yet bursting with vibrant fruit flavors that dance across your palate. The citrus notes are amplified, complemented by a touch of ripe pear and a savory almond undertone. The appassimento process adds a subtle richness and a smooth, velvety texture, making it incredibly approachable and enjoyable. The finish is clean and refreshing, with a lingering minerality that beckons you to take another sip.

This Fiano is not just a wine; it's an experience. It's the perfect accompaniment to a variety of dishes. Its bright acidity and complex flavors make it an excellent partner for seafood, especially grilled fish, shellfish, and creamy pasta dishes with seafood. It also pairs beautifully with light salads, creamy cheeses, and white meats. Imagine enjoying it alongside a plate of spaghetti alle vongole, the briny sweetness of the clams perfectly complementing the wine's citrusy notes. Or perhaps with a roasted chicken with lemon and herbs, the wine's herbal nuances enhancing the dish's aromatic profile.
